The most common kinds of gutter support are either brackets or spikes.
If you live in a warm place with sporadic rain you can hang gutter hangers close to the middle of the gutter with a spacing of no more than 36 inches or three feet apart from the center.

You ll also need connectors corners end caps and a gutter hanger for every 2 feet 0 6 m of gutter.
Brackets should be fitted using two 5mm x 25mm screws 1 x 10.

The bracket system hangs the gutters from the roof and you need to include many more brackets than the spike system needs.
You ll need drainpipe elbows hangers and outlets for every 30 9 14 m to 35 feet 10 67 m for the downspouts.
